Mamata Banerjee In Goa: Not Here To Capture The Power But To Help People When They Face Problem

Reacting to BJP leaders remark on bidding elections in Goa, she said that she is an India and can go anywhere

Mumbai: West Bengal Chief Minister and TMC chief Mamata Banerjee on Friday said that she didn’t come to Goa to capture the power but to help people when they face problems.

“I am just like your sister I didn’t come here to capture your power. It touches my heart if we can help people when they face trouble. You will do your job, we will just help you in the process,” Mamata Banerjee addressed the TMC party leaders in Panaji, Goa.

She further said that her party wants Goa to be a strong state just like West Bengal, adding that she is an Indian and can go anywhere.

“Bengal is a very strong state. We want to see that Goa is a strong state for the future. We want to see the new dawn of Goa. Somebody’s questioning ‘Mamata Ji is in Bengal, how will she do it in Goa?’ Why not? I’m Indian, I can go anywhere. You can go anywhere,” said the TMC chief.

Mamata’s reacted to the attacks by BJP leader Saumitra Khan on Thursday stating that TMC is a ‘drama party’

The leader said, “Trinamool Congress is a drama party, which do not have any existence outside Bengal but they will try to fool the people of India as they have fooled the people of Bengal. But I know that the people of India will not accept them. If Trinamool Congress gets even two per cent votes in India, outside West Bengal, then it is a big deal.”

Banerjee added, “I believe in secularism. I believe in unity. I believe India is our motherland. If Bengal is my motherland, then Goa is also my motherland.”

After winning in West Bengal, the All India Trinamool Congress has decided to bid for the contest in the 2022 Goa assembly elections.

Goa goes to elections in February next year along with other states like UP, Uttarakhand, Punjab, and Mizoram.
